1883-CC $1 MS66 Prooflike PCGS. Although the reverse displays various shades of caramel-gold, the obverse is nearly brilliant. Expertly struck and thoroughly lustrous with splendid preservation. Encapsulated in an old green label holder.(Registry values: P2, N1793)

Coin Index Numbers: (NGC ID# 254H, PCGS# 7145, Greysheet# 7519)

Weight: 26.73 grams

Metal: 90% Silver, 10% Copper
